The plant is a perennial bulbous crop with light-green sword-shaped leaves, reaching a height of up to 1.5 meters. The variety is distinguished by ornamental flowering that begins in July.

The plant prefers sunny or semi-shaded areas with loose and well-drained soil, as it is sensitive to excessive watering. It is characterized by resistance to diseases and pests, but does not possess winter hardiness.

Propagation is carried out by seeds or by separating daughter bulbs. In ornamental gardening, it is used primarily for creating flower groupings.
